NARR8 is an interesting app for gamers and readers. The iPhone app hit 250,000 downloads in its first two weeks and is expected to launch shortly on Android and tablets. Doctor Who: Dates and line-up confirmed
Mark your calendars; 30th of March, 2013 is when season 7 returns. The first episode in the second half is written by Steven Moffat and directed by Colm McCarthy. Firefly tabletop games on the way
Toy Vault have signed a deal with Twentieth Century Fox to create a number of Firefly table-top games. These games, based on Joss Whedon’s TV show, are expected late Spring 2013. Paizo Publishing sponsors Gen Con for the next three years
Gen Con has secured sponsorship for the next three years, ending with Gen Con Indy 2015 in a deal with Pazio Publishing. The Pathfinder publisher will boost their Gen Con presence by about 30% this year.
